Chiropractic Can Improve Athletic Performance What do Donovon Bailey, Joe Montana, Dan O'Brien, Mark McGwire, Michael Jordan, Steve Smith and Mel Gibson have in common? They all have regular chiropractic adjustments to improve their health. Mel Gibson aside, today's athletes are looking for an edge over their competitors and Chiropractic is just the profession to help. People who have never seen a chiropractor before might wonder why an athlete would want an adjustment to help them win. Most people know that chiropractors are great at helping people recover from injuries, but there is an aspect to chiropractic care that is much more than mechanical neck and low back pain. Chiropractic adjustments help to improve the overall function of the nervous system, which, in turn, improves the efficiency of the communication between the brain and the body. With a fraction of a second meaning the difference between gold and silver, many of today's top athletes are adjusted regularly during training and before each event. After the “controversy” of the 1996 Olympics over who was really the fastest man in the world, a race was held at the Sky Dome in Toronto between Donovon Bailey and Michael Smith to settle the score. Just before lining up at the starting blocks, Donovan Bailey was adjusted on television by his chiropractor. While Donovan Bailey won as Michael Smith “experienced a hamstring problem”, the point is that chiropractic was an important part of Donovan Bailey's preparation for competition. Calgary Flame's Steve Smith is adjusted regularly before home games and on the road if a chiropractor is available. Steve has been under regular chiropractic care for over 20 years and he says that he notices that his performance on the ice is not as sharp if he cannot be adjusted before a game. How do chiropractic adjustments help to improve athletic performance? For the athlete who is looking for an edge to his or her physical performance, the improved communication between the brain and every part of the body, especially the heart, lungs and muscles can make the difference between winning and losing.
